StaggeredPanel, WrapPanel samples in gallery crash under Windows App SDK
Describe the bug
When running the gallery with the Wasdk head on the latest main commit, the 'StaggeredPanel' and 'WrapPanel' samples will crash the app with the same error message and stack trace:
Exception message:
System.Runtime.InteropServices.COMException
Stack trace:
at WinRT.ExceptionHelpers.<ThrowExceptionForHR>g__Throw|38_0(Int32 hr)
at ABI.Microsoft.UI.Xaml.IFrameworkElementOverridesMethods.MeasureOverride(IObjectReference _obj, Size availableSize)
at Microsoft.UI.Xaml.FrameworkElement.MeasureOverride(Size availableSize)
at Microsoft.UI.Xaml.FrameworkElement.Microsoft.UI.Xaml.IFrameworkElementOverrides.MeasureOverride(Size availableSize)
at ABI.Microsoft.UI.Xaml.IFrameworkElementOverrides.Do_Abi_MeasureOverride_0(IntPtr thisPtr, Size availableSize, Size* result)
This behavior is not present when running the gallery under UWP.
Steps to reproduce
1. Clone the repo
2. Generate the gallery solution, include the Primitives component and the wasdk multitarget/head.
3. Build and deploy the wasdk gallery
4. Navigate to the 'StaggeredPanel' or 'WrapPanel' sample page and observe crash.
Expected behavior
No crash

@Arlodotexe is this specific to AOT or just updating from 1.5 to 1.6? If the later, then it seems like it'd be a regression in the SDK, as I don't think we've modified this code between releases, eh?
WrapPanel and StaggeredPanel seem to work fine under WindowsAppSDK 1.6 with AoT disabled:
Additional information pulled from the unhandled exception:
This code is currently using:
https://github.com/CommunityToolkit/Windows/blob/665ba24405f543242e5ff2b0d7d24c045d6836fb/components/Primitives/samples/StaggeredPanelSample.xaml#L42-L44
Removing the binding on the ItemsPanelTemplate fixes the issue:
Unfortunately, we're not able to use x:Bind here, as any usage results in:
1>StaggeredPanelSample.xaml(42,22): XamlCompiler error WMC1111: DataTemplates containing x:Bind need a DataType to be specified using 'x:DataType'
1>Done building project "Primitives.Samples.csproj" -- FAILED.
Neither a DataTemplate nor its accompanying x:DataType can be added here since ItemsPanelTemplate is already a template and must have a first child of type Panel.
Looking through documentation for 'official' examples of binding properties on an ItemsPanelTemplate, I'm not finding any where these properties are bound, not using {Binding}, {x:Bind} or {TemplateBinding}.
{Binding} worked for us before, but it's not AoT safe. What is the recommended approach here?
@Arlodotexe yeah, this is a gap with ItemsPanelTemplate. In most cases you set this without binding, we're doing something different with the sample system here (though in some of my projects I've occasionally also used Binding here).
There's not an issue for this filed in the WinUI repo (that I could find), we should probably bubble this up there for tracking at least for AoT and x:Bind improvements.
Though it is also highly related/dependent/tied to https://github.com/microsoft/microsoft-ui-xaml/issues/2508 as well; as in this case you'd never have a DataType/item like a traditional DataTemplate, the context here is still the main context of the parent control/page even though it's a "DataTemplate" for the panel... so it should be breaking out to the outer context for looking for what would make sense to bind to (just as if you were trying to bind a command of your ViewModel to an inner item template, which is broken still today 😢).
